Trump Plans Putin Meeting Amid Ukraine Tensions
Donald Trump, the incoming U.S. President, has announced plans to meet with Russian President Vladimir Putin shortly after taking office. This meeting aims to address the ongoing conflict in Ukraine, with Trump expressing optimism about resolving the war within six months. His statements have sparked concern among EU nations, fearing a potential reduction in U.S. military support to Ukraine and a peace deal favoring Russia.
Meanwhile, Ukraine continues to face significant challenges, with Russian forces capturing Kurachowe and maintaining pressure in the Donbas region.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elenskyy is pushing for EU accession, emphasizing the importance of European security. He views Poland and Denmark as key partners in this endeavor.
The situation is further complicated by recent drone attacks in Russia, targeting strategic sites such as the Engels-2 airbase. The attacks highlight the ongoing tensions and complexity of the conflict. As the international community closely watches these developments, Trump's proposed meeting with Putin is anticipated to be pivotal in shaping the future of the Ukraine crisis.
